Abstract

Currently, the main problem of long-distance protection of 0.4 kV networks is the insufficient sensitivity of backup protection devices, which can lead to the ignition of cable routes. The approach to solving the problem under study is quite diverse. This article discusses the partitioning of a switchboard as one of the schematic solutions for the long distance protection problem. Based on the calculation of current-carrying parts heating and analysis of the fulfillment of the cable non-ignition conditions, the areas of application of various cable lines from the point of view of the short-circuit current thermal effect are identified. Evaluation of the effectiveness of applying circuit solutions as a way to improve the remote backup protection of low-voltage networks is given.
